Rihanna, Bruno Mars, and Drake are just a few of the artists on the charts today. They are young and multicultural, just like their fans. Millennials are more racially and ethnically diverse than any previous generation in the U.S.

This young and diverse generation makes up 24 percent of the country’s overall population (the same as Baby Boomers), and their spending power is growing. That’s good news for industries they favor, like music. So what should music industry leaders understand about millennials?
